supposedly

según cabe suponer
translation of 'supposedly'
adverb
según cabe suponer
example
Even the policemen who arrived there 'supposedly' on the call of duty turned a blind eye.
Time and again, the club have been 'supposedly' on the brink of selling off their antiquated ground.
This is 'supposedly' all in the name of improved efficiency and reduced costs.
Believe it or not, these 'supposedly' silly methods can make all the difference.
It's the Americans who want the end of February to be the final of a series of 'supposedly' final deadlines.
the ads are aimed at women, 'supposedly' because they do the shopping
Traffic numbers have 'supposedly' been monitored, but does anyone really know what it is like?
The result on screen is a form of animation but 'supposedly' with realistic movements and emotions.
Last night's attack came in the form of a message 'supposedly' from one of her friends.
Prehistoric art shows magical rites which 'supposedly' ensured successful hunting.
